Do retired Sims make money?

The Sims 4

Like in previous games, elders may retire from their careers over the phone. Once retired, they will receive a pension daily at the time when they normally come home from work.

Do retired Sims stay in your house?

Once you retire the sim, they will get gray hair and become no longer playable. They will stay in your house until they move out. Once your sim is capable of retiring, you will get periodic offers to retire the sim.

How do I kick out a retired SIM?

You can move out any nonplayable adult Sims using the family portrait. Just click on it then click the Sim you want to move out and you'll get the option to either promote them (if they're not elders) or move them out. Just know if you move retired Sims out right away you won't get career or hobby mentoring events.

What does make passive mean in Sims Mobile?

The newest “playable/passive” feature in the Sims Mobile allows players to make any playable Sim a “passive” NPC at any time. When a player renders a Sim “passive,” they free up that Sim's playable slot. Then, players can promote a previously non-playable Sim to “playable.”

How long should Sims lifespan be?

The normal lifespan for newborns was reduced from 2 days to 1. The normal lifespan for children was expanded from 13 to 14 days, young adults from 24 to 28 days, and adults from 33 to 42 days. The newly introduced infants have a normal lifespan of 5 days.

Do Sims have babies at home?

Home birth

Once the pregnant Sim is at home and in labour, there are two choices: wait the three in-game hours for the baby to arrive, or speed things up by selecting the 'Have Baby' option (available both as a self-interaction and on any bassinets you may have already placed on the lot).
